Novel Query-by-Humming/Singing Method with Fuzzy Inference System

Music Information Retrieval (MIR) is a crucial topic in the domain of information retrieval. According to the major characteristics of music, the Query-by-Humming system retrieves interesting music by finding melodies that contains similar or equal melodies to the humming query. Basing on the fuzzy inference model designed in this paper, a novel Query-by- Humming/Singing system is proposed to extract pitch contour information from WAV and MIDI files. To verify the effectiveness of the presented work, the MIREX QBSH Database is employed as our experimental database and a large amount of human vocal data is used as queries to test the robustness of the MIR. Then, the Longest Common Subsequence (LCS) is used as an approximate matching algorithm to identify the top 5 music samples as an evaluation standard for the system. Experimental results show that the proposed system achieves 85% accuracy in the top 5 retrievals.
Virtual Machine History Model Framework for a Data Cloud Digital Investigation

To date there has been no evidence of a suitable cloud computing digital forensics framework. This is due to the fact that each framework is dependent on the type of data cloud investigations involved, and each framework is tailored to the specific virtualised data cloud being examined as potential evidence. This paper describes a basic model for using the computer’s virtual machine (VM) history based on finite state machine (FSM) automata theory. This theoretical model abstracts the low level (primitive) events of the VM, which in turn can later be used to define the categories and classes of VM investigation analysis required by law enforcement for establishing higher level frameworks relevant to pursuing potential cases. The model motivates this framework context by making a high-level mapping of the VM’s complex event histories as recorded by the VM-hosted operating system (hypervisor) kernel logs.
An Ecosystem for User-Generated Mobile Services

This paper presents an architecture proposal for mobile services. It covers server-side and terminal-side components for the simple creation, provision and consumption of mobile services. The specific characteristics of mobile services are reflected in this approach. In particular the role of the prosumer, who not only consumes mobile services but also modifies them or creates services of his own, is within the focus of this design. The paper concludes with a proof-of-concept that has been carried out in a European research project.
An Empirical Case of a Context-aware Mobile Recommender System in a Banking Environment

Traditional E-Commerce applications have evolved in the last few years due to the growth in the mobile environment, creating a new research area known as U-Commerce. The application of these techniques in the banking environment has been a direct outcome of the desire to enhance services offered to end users. In this article, we present a context-aware mobile recommender system based on real banking data provided by a well-known Spanish bank. The data were composed of customer profiles, credit card transactions and information about places where bank clients have previously spent their money. The system model and its architecture are described, taking into account social, mobility and ubiquitous requisites to generate personalised recommendations. The mobile prototype deployed in the bank was evaluated in a survey among 100 users, with good results regarding trust, usefulness and effectiveness.
